Puerto Rico Punctuality Policy is a set of regulations and guidelines implemented by employers in Puerto Rico to ensure employees arrive at work on time and meet their scheduled work hours consistently. Punctuality is highly valued in Puerto Rican workplaces as it demonstrates professionalism, commitment, and respect for one's job responsibilities and colleagues. This policy establishes expectations and consequences related to tardiness and absences, promoting a well-organized, efficient, and productive work environment. Some relevant keywords to describe Puerto Rico Punctuality Policy include: 1. Time Management: The policy emphasizes the importance of effective time management skills. Employees are required to prioritize their tasks and plan accordingly to meet deadlines while being punctual. 2. Attendance: The policy outlines the expectations for regular attendance as an essential aspect of punctuality. It covers reporting absences, requesting leave, and adhering to established procedures for time-off and attendance tracking. 3. Tardiness: The policy defines and addresses tardiness, emphasizing the importance of punctual arrival at the workplace. It outlines the specific time limit for being considered late and the consequences employees may face for repeated tardiness. 4. Consequences: The policy lists the potential consequences for violating punctuality guidelines, such as verbal warnings, written warnings, progressive discipline, or even termination if the issue persists. 5. Flexibility: Some Puerto Rican workplaces may have different types of punctuality policies depending on the nature of the job or work schedule. Flexibility policies may allow employees to have more flexible arrival times, as long as they fulfill their weekly work hours or complete specific tasks within established deadlines. 6. Time Tracking Systems: Many organizations in Puerto Rico utilize timekeeping systems to monitor employee punctuality accurately. These systems may involve punching in/out, using electronic time clocks, or utilizing computer-based software to record attendance. 7. Cultural Considerations: It is important to acknowledge cultural norms and customs related to punctuality in Puerto Rico. The policy may provide guidance and address any cultural nuances regarding punctuality and the perception of time in the local workforce. 8. Communication: The policy highlights the significance of open communication between employees and management regarding any potential delays, unexpected circumstances, or personal emergencies that may affect punctuality. Encouraging employees to notify their supervisors promptly when situations arise helps maintain a transparent and understanding work environment. These relevant keywords and concepts provide a comprehensive understanding of Puerto Rico Punctuality Policy. However, it's important to note that specific policies may vary across different organizations and industries within Puerto Rico, as well as depending on the company's size, sector, and work culture.
